VP of Engineering Interview Preparation Guide - Lyft (Junior Level)
VP of Engineering interviews typically follow a structured multi-round process designed to assess strategic thinking, technical depth, team leadership capability, and alignment with company values. For Lyft, candidates can expect an initial recruiter screening followed by phone interviews covering organizational strategy and technical depth, and multiple onsite rounds evaluating leadership, system design and architecture thinking, and culture fit. The process emphasizes real-world project execution, cross-functional collaboration, and ability to scale engineering organizations.
Interview Rounds
Recruiter Screening
What to Expect
Initial conversation with Lyft recruiter to assess overall fit, career trajectory, and interest in the VP of Engineering role. The recruiter will review your resume, discuss your background, career goals, and expectations. They will also explain the role, Lyft's engineering organization structure, and what to expect in subsequent rounds. This is a good opportunity to ask questions about the team, reporting structure, and key challenges the organization faces.
Tips & Advice
Be prepared to articulate your career story and how your experience has positioned you for this level of responsibility. Research Lyft's engineering blog, recent engineering initiatives, and market position. Have clear questions about the engineering organization's structure, key projects, and strategic priorities. Be honest about your experience level and what you're seeking to learn. Show genuine enthusiasm for the company's mission and engineering challenges.

Technical Phone Screen - Engineering Architecture and Strategy
What to Expect
First phone interview focusing on your technical depth, understanding of distributed systems, and ability to think strategically about engineering solutions. You'll discuss a technical project you've worked on, system design considerations, and how you approach architectural decisions. The interviewer will explore your knowledge of scalability, reliability, performance trade-offs, and technical debt management. Expect discussions about real systems you've built or improved and your decision-making rationale.
Tips & Advice
Prepare a deep-dive on a significant technical project or system you've worked with. Be ready to discuss architecture decisions, trade-offs, scaling challenges, and lessons learned. Think in terms of systems - don't just focus on code implementation, but on how services interact, how data flows, and how reliability is maintained. Discuss technical debt explicitly and how you'd approach paying it down. Ask clarifying questions about hypothetical systems before diving into solutions. Show comfort discussing complexity, ambiguity, and trade-offs.

Technical Phone Screen - Organizational Engineering Strategy
What to Expect
Second phone interview focused on how you think about engineering organization design, strategy, and execution at scale. Discussion will cover how you've influenced engineering processes, driven improvements in engineering effectiveness, and aligned technical work with business objectives. You'll discuss your approach to engineering roadmaps, setting engineering standards, coordinating across teams, and making technical decisions that impact multiple teams. This round assesses strategic thinking about engineering as an organizational capability, not just individual technical expertise.
Tips & Advice
Prepare stories about times you've improved engineering processes, influenced technical direction across teams, or helped align engineering with business goals. Focus on impact and how you think about optimization across multiple teams or organizations. Discuss how you balance speed and quality, how you set standards without being overly prescriptive, and how you foster effective collaboration. Think about the 'why' behind your decisions, not just the 'what.' Be specific about metrics or outcomes that demonstrate impact.

Onsite - Leadership and Team Development
What to Expect
First onsite round focused on people leadership, team development, and building high-performing engineering organizations. Interviewers will ask about your approach to hiring, developing talent, identifying and managing high and low performers, handling difficult people situations, and fostering engineering culture. This round assesses your philosophy of leadership, how you balance development with performance management, and your ability to create environments where teams thrive. Expect behavioral questions and discussion of your leadership style.
Tips & Advice
Prepare specific examples of how you've hired and developed talent, dealt with challenging team dynamics, and improved team effectiveness. Be prepared to discuss your leadership philosophy and how it translates to concrete behaviors. Think about how you'd identify technical talent at Lyft and what you'd look for. Discuss how you handle performance issues and create accountability while maintaining psychological safety. Show understanding of different career tracks (IC vs. management). Be thoughtful about fostering inclusive, diverse teams.

Onsite - Technical Decision-Making and Architecture Thinking
What to Expect
Second onsite round diving deeper into technical decision-making at organizational level. You'll discuss how you evaluate technical approaches, make architecture decisions that impact multiple teams, balance innovation with stability, and drive technical innovation. This round assesses whether you can think comprehensively about complex technical decisions, understand trade-offs, and communicate rationale effectively. You may be given hypothetical scenarios involving technical choices or asked to evaluate technology decisions in the context of business constraints.
Tips & Advice
Prepare to discuss significant technical decisions you've influenced and your reasoning. Think about how to evaluate options (ROI, risk, team capability, timeline, learning). Be comfortable with ambiguity and competing objectives. Discuss how you'd approach technology evaluation and adoption. Consider how you'd balance technical purity with pragmatism and business needs. Show understanding that different teams may need different technical approaches. Be prepared to discuss lessons learned from wrong decisions.

Onsite - Strategic Leadership and Business Alignment
What to Expect
Final onsite round focused on strategic thinking, business acumen, and executive presence. Interviewers will assess how you think about engineering's role in business success, align technical work with company strategy, manage budgets and resources, and interface with executive leadership. You may discuss hypothetical scenarios involving business priorities, resource constraints, or competing demands. This round evaluates whether you can think strategically about how engineering enables business objectives and represent engineering interests in company-wide decisions.
Tips & Advice
Prepare to discuss engineering's business impact and how you think about ROI on engineering efforts. Be ready to discuss resource allocation decisions and trade-offs between competing priorities. Show understanding of Lyft's business model, market dynamics, and competitive landscape. Discuss how you'd prioritize between speed, quality, innovation, and infrastructure. Prepare examples of where you influenced business decisions through engineering insights. Show comfort with ambiguity, budget discussions, and competing stakeholder interests.
